OverviewThe e-Commerce Analyst, Associate is responsible for gathering requirements, performing EDI mapping/process changes, and testing in support of Independent Health's current and future EDI transaction sets. The e-Commerce Analyst, Associate will be required to interface with customers at various levels in the organization. Ability to work as part of a team or to be self-directed as required. Good organizational and project management skills. Extensive knowledge of the ANSI X12 837 Health Care Claim and 835 Remittance HIPAA transactions is preferred. Knowledge of and experience with other HIPAA transactions is a plus. The individual will have experience with various communications software and hardware and excellent oral and written communication skills. The individual will possess knowledge of the Software Development Life Cycle process. Qualifications
